Supreme Court To Hear Plea Challenging Asia Bibi's Acquittal On Jan 29
Rukhshan Mir (@rukhshanmir) Published January 24, 2019 | 06:08 PM
The Supreme Court on Thursday fixed the review petition, challenging the acquittal of Asia Bibi, a Christian woman, to hear on January 29
A three-member bench, headed by Chief Justice Asif Saeed Khosa and comprising Justice Qazi Faez Isa and Justice Mazhar Alam Miankhel would hear the preliminary arguments on the maintainability of the review petition.
Qari Muhammad Saalam had filed a review petition in the Supreme Court through his counsel Ghulam Mustafa Chaudhry. Asia Bibi's conviction was overturned by Supreme Court on October 31.
Asia Bibi had filed the appeal in 2014 challenging her death sentence awarded bytrial court as well as by high court under section 295-C of the Pakistan Penal Code(PPC).
